Latest Review Posted Takumar/Super-Multi-Coated Takumar 500mm F4.5
This is a real beast (my version is a Super-Multi-Coated)....... big and heavy: 3,5 Kg. When you look at the front-element you will be impressed by the size; a big 11cm diameter of solid blueish coated glass. Not easy to handle without a tripod for a long time. But ..... it's rewarding when you shoot with this beast. With only 4 elements it is able to produce excellent photo's the way a long tele-photo-lens should do. It's not made for short-focus-distance macro work like modern long-tele-photo-lenses. On a Full Frame sensor nice for birds, moon, landscape and astro-photography (with sky-tracker ofcourse). Nice feature is a rear-screw-filter-mount (49mm) which I use when shooting Sun (ND) and Astro (Red-Enhancer). Also there is a feature to turn your camera easy from landscape to portrait mode without turning the whole lens.
Wide open at f/4.5 it's fast but the CA is more there, but also easy to remove in postprocessing like LR or PS, a little less contrast and still good colours. Stop down aperture and it will all be better and better and you will be impressed by the results. If you learn how to handle this lens ............... you will love it and adore it.
